BJP’s decision to field Veerraju triggers debate

The BJP’s decision to nominate its national executive member Somu Veerraju as its candidate for the Legislative Council seat under the MLAs’ quota has triggered a debate in the political circles over the possibilities of his elevation as a Minister in the State Cabinet in the coming days.

While a section of the TDP leaders said they were unsure over the course of action party president N. Chandrababu Naidu would take on the issue, another section claimed that the talk was being floated by the BJP leaders themselves.

“Several aspects will be considered in the selection of a candidate to the Cabinet and the exercise will be much deeper when it comes to accommodating allies,” a senior party leader told The Hindu .

Moreover, the BJP with its strength of four members in the Assembly was already given two berths in the Cabinet. “The scope for inclusion of one more member from the BJP arises only when the TDP is offered more berths in the Union Cabinet,” was how the senior leader reacted. Party sources are also unsure over the scope for change in the Cabinet composition in the immediate future as the party leadership was focussed on mounting pressure on the Centre to fulfil the assurances given to the State at the time of bifurcation.
